Technical Field
The utility model relates to a dysmorphism double bridge frame tee bend connecting piece belongs to building electrical engineering technical field.
Background
When the bridge frame is constructed on a construction site, when a plurality of groups of different bridge frames are often laid side by side, the same part is subjected to the construction condition of T-shaped turning simultaneously, in order to ensure that the bridge frame passes smoothly, the T-shaped turning part needs to be subjected to vertical turning of a cable bridge frame, when the bridge frames laid in parallel are more, the clearance required for vertical turning is very high, even the clear height of a building floor can be seriously reduced, the use of a user is influenced, and therefore the urgent requirement for electrical construction caused by vertical turning of the bridge frame is reduced.

The two sides of the end connecting tray are provided with a plurality of connecting screw holes, and the bridge frame is connected with the end connecting tray through bolts.
In order to reduce the manufacturing cost and the process steps, it is preferable that the end connection tray is integrally formed with the body tray.
Preferably, the height of the main tray is 1.5-2 times of the height of the end connecting tray, so that cables in different paths can smoothly pass through the main tray, and the total height of the main tray is not too high.
Preferably, the groined rib beam is formed by fastening solid square tubes, the rib beam at the longitudinal and transverse intersection part is provided with a groove, and the rib beam is connected with the main tray in a welding manner.
Preferably, the tray cover plate matched with the main body tray is arranged on the main body tray.

Detailed Description
The invention will be further described with reference to the following examples:
as shown in figures 1-6, two crane span structure tee junction spares of dysmorphism, including main part tray 1, the left and right, preceding three direction of main part tray 1 are equipped with six ports respectively, two ports are a set of, every port all links firmly one can be connected the end connection tray 2 of installation with the crane span structure, main part tray 1 middle part sets up groined type rib 3.
The end connection tray 2 of this embodiment is provided with four connection screw holes 4 on each of its two sides.
The end connecting tray 2 of the present embodiment is integrally formed with the main body tray 1.
The height of the main body tray 1 of the embodiment is 1.5 to 2 times of the height of the end connection tray 2.
The groined type rib beam 3 of this embodiment is formed by the solid square tube lock joint of 10mm, and the rib beam 3 of vertical and horizontal crossing position sets up 5mm 10 mm's recess 5, rib beam 3 and main part tray 1 welded connection.
The main body tray 1 of this embodiment is provided with a tray cover 6 adapted thereto.
